Delicious Red Velvet Sugar Cookies

These vibrant red velvet sugar cookies are soft, pillowy, and perfect for sharing, evoking joy and celebration with each bite.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tablespoon red food coloring
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 teaspoon almond extract
  • 1 cup powdered sugar (for dusting)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t until well combined.
  2. Cream the softened butter and granulated sugar together until light and fluffy. Beat in the egg, food coloring, vanilla extract, and almond extract until fully incorporated.
  3. Gradually add the dry mixture to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ined.
  4. Using a tablespoon or cookie scoop, scoop out balls of dough and place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  5. Bake for 10-12 minutes, until the edges are set and just beginning to turn a lovely golden color.
  6.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before dusting them lightly with powdered sugar.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

Store cookies in an airtight container for up to a week. Freeze dough balls for future baking.
